In Group models, 230TSI typically refers to a 1.4-liter turbocharged engine with an actual displacement of approximately 1390cc. TSI stands for Turbocharged Stratified Injection technology, where the 230 number generally indicates the maximum torque output of around 230 Newton-meters. This small-displacement turbocharged design delivers both strong power and optimized fuel efficiency.
